Regulatory Environment: Balancing Legitimacy and Innovation
One of the most significant influences on the online casino sector is the regulatory environment across different jurisdictions. Countries like the UK, Malta, and Gibraltar have established comprehensive licensing regimes that prioritize player protection and fraud prevention. Conversely, jurisdictions with restrictive or ambiguous laws often see illegal markets flourish, impacting legitimate operators.
In the UK, for instance, the Gambling Commission enforces strict standards that require operators to implement robust anti-money laundering measures, age verification systems, and fair gaming practices. These measures secure player trust and foster industry credibility, which is critical in a digital age increasingly scrutinized for unethical practices. For real-money online casinos, compliance with such regulations directly correlates with their reputation and financial stability.

Future Outlook: Sustainability and Responsible Gaming
Looking forward, the online casino industry must grapple with the twin challenges of sustainability and responsible gaming. Enhanced data analytics enable operators to identify risky behaviors and promote safer gaming environments. Meanwhile, emerging legislation may impose further restrictions or impose taxes that influence gameplay options and profitability.
New platform features — such as deposit limits, self-exclusion tools, and real-time monitoring — demonstrate an industry commitment to protecting vulnerable players.
